Output 598899e0e56db802b683ef6fd28c7c72a067a5e5ee319712e61e38233272ad30:0

value
110000
script pubkey
OP_0 OP_PUSHBYTES_20 8681151880144399d7ab359012e0bcf8bf076160
address
tb1qs6q32xyqz3pen4atxkgp9c9ulzlswctq7n89lx
transaction
598899e0e56db802b683ef6fd28c7c72a067a5e5ee319712e61e38233272ad30